Job description

If you're eager to make a real impact in the health care industry through your own meaningful contributions, explore a role in technology with CVS Health. Our journey calls for technical innovators and data visionaries: come help us pave the way.

As a Data Scientist, you will collaborate with the data engineering teams to leverage advanced analytics, machine learning models, AI-driven solutions, and strategic problem solving to grow products at CVS Health.

A successful candidate will be one which is able to think independently and critically, enjoys ambiguous problems with data, is highly adaptable, and loves to collaborate with both technical and non-technical leaders.

As a Data Scientist, you will:

  • Build analytic solutions and machine learning models (e.g. classification, ranking) to optimize Utilization Management in healthcare and translate business logic or healthcare workflow into data-driven decisions
  • Develop data structures and processing pipelines to organize, collect, and standardize insights from both unstructured data (PDFs, texts, images) and structured data, to address both reporting needs and feature development
  • Explore and build LLM-powered pipelines and evaluate performance based on real-world feedback
  • Create and evaluates the data needs of assigned projects and assures the integrity of the data
  • Explore existing data and recommends additional sources of data for improvements
  • Document projects including business objectives, data gathering and processing, detailed set of results and analytical metrics

Requirements

  • 2+ years of experience in data science and machine learning
  • 2+ years of experience in SQL
  • 1+ year experience programming using Python (pandas, scikit-learn, PyTorch, etc.)
  • 1+ year of business experience leading analyses and initiatives with track record of business impact using data driven insights

Preferred Qualifications

  • Experience with Google Cloud Platform, big query, and other cloud-based tools
  • Experience with delivering machine learning models end-to-end
  • Experience with building AI solutions on multi-modal data and experiences with RAG, embeddings, or prompt engineering
  • Exposure to model deployment (APIs, cloud platforms) and LLM packages such as LangChain, LangGraph, Langfuse
  • Strong written and verbal communication skills, experience presenting information to various audiences, Bachelor's degree or equivalent work experience in Business Analytics, Economics, Physics, Engineering, Mathematics, Statistics, Computer Science, or related discipline.
